Introduction

Department of Mathematics was established in the year 1980 during the inception of the Institute. Department of Mathematics forms the supporting group to various disciplines. The staff members of the department are committed to innovation in teaching, excellence in basic and applied research and enhancement of the quality of student’s life. The department has a research Centre recognized by VTU in the year 2017. Department has published more than 180 research papers in various International/National Journals and presented more than 30 research papers in various National / International conferences. Thrust areas in research are Differential Geometry and Fluid Mechanics. The department has applied for different projects in VGST and SERB. Department has conducted national level workshops/conferences to cater the needs of the faculty and students

Research Initiatives

Mathematics department has been recognized as research centre from VTU, in the year 2017 to pursue Ph.D. (Full Time / Part Time). Currently one research scholar has been awarded Ph.D. and five research scholars are working for their Ph.D. degree programme. A separate research lab with modern equipment’s is established to conduct research in various areas like Differential Geometry, Fluid Mechanics etc. A grant of 5.0 lakh rupees was received from VGST under RGS/F scheme to modernize the research lab. Faculty members of the department are regularly publishing their research in peer reviewed National/International Journals and more than 180 research papers were published in National/International Journals.
